The REF_Fridge_D111T_MOS board is a three-phase inverter for refrigerator compressors, featuring the iMOTION™ driver IMD111T-6F040 and the 600V CoolMOS™ PFD7 super junction MOSFET IPN60R1K0PFD7S. It offers sensorless field-oriented control (FOC), easy interfacing through iMOTION™ Link for programming and debugging, and essential tuning for motor control systems.

Features

  • Refrigerator reference board
  • IMD111T-6F040
  • CoolMOS™ for light load efficiency
  • Power rating up to 250 W at 10 kHz
  • Motion Control Engine (MCE 2.0)
  • Highly efficient FOC
  • Single shunt current sense
  • iMOTION Link connector

Benefits

  • Field-proven iMOTION™ solution
  • Single shunt sensorless FOC
  • Excellent light load efficiency
  • Cost effective design using SOT-223
